Chiangchun of Hopeb. Thare in a report`shar" Chang Hakuan, ▼ O was appointed the Chiangan of Hupeh time ago, il be relieved of his post and General Wang Chen- whenge scting Chisngham of Hupeh, will succed him.
Colonisation of laner Mongolia: According to the reports of the Pestablishment of the Colonisation Bureau in Inner Mongolia, în a period of a little over one year, some 8,000,000 mass of land are Dow under cultivation. Taking this as a basis for calculation, it is generally expected that in ten years the whole territory of Inner Mongolis will have come under the plough."
